Bronze wins league title with Manchester City

Alnwick's Lucy Bronze was part of a title-winning side for the third time yesterday as Manchester City were confirmed as Women's Super League champions.

The Blues’ 2-0 win over nearest rivals Chelsea means that they are 10 points clear at the top of the table and cannot be caught.

Bronze, a former Duchess’s Community High School pupil, won back-to-back titles with previous club Liverpool in 2013 and 2014 and has now helped City to its first championship in what has been an unbeaten season so far.

And in yesterday’s key match, full-back Bronze was fouled by Gilly Flaherty for a penalty which Toni Duggan converted for City’s second.

But there may be more silverware to come for the 24-year-old as City face Birmingham City in the Continental Cup final on Sunday.
